Sesquicentennial Park
9.2 • Park
Seven Wonders pillars with children's drawings in stainless steel stand among serene walking trails and benches. The park offers quiet atmosphere, artistic features, and views of city skyline with very few people around. It suits dog walking, exercise, and photography in a peaceful setting.

Good to know
1
The park offers a blend of art, nature, and cityscape.
2
The park is good for exercising or just relaxing.
3
It connects to trails along the bayou that runs through downtown.
